There were hundreds of vociferous gulls on the ice near the entrance to the 
Discovery World harbor today. The sounds kinda reminded me of the background 
noise in Alfred Hitchcock's film "The Birds".

I took a short video to record the sounds. My Flip video camera doesn't have 
the world's best microphone when the wind is blowing, so I couldn't get as 
close as I wanted. I shot the video from a sheltered spot on the deck at 
Milwaukee's Discovery World. You probably should turn up your computer's volume 
all the way to approximate the full effect of what it sounded like...
